#84e444 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#84e444 is composed of 51.8% red, 89.4%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 70.2%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 96 degrees, a saturation of 74.8% and a lightness of 58%. #84e444 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ff88 with #09c900.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

Shades and Tints of #84e444
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010200 is the darkest color, while #f5fdef is the lightest one.
